数字人(digital human)是指通过计算机图形学、人工智能、机器学习等技术,将真人的面部表情、动作、声音等特征数字化,并赋予其智能化功能的一种虚拟形象。制作数字人需要用到以下技术:
1. 三维建模技术:使用3D建模软件(如Maya、3ds Max、Blender等)创建数字人的三维模型。这些软件可以帮助设计师精确地构建出数字人的面部、身体和动作等元素。
2. 纹理绘制技术:为数字人添加逼真的纹理,使其具有真实的皮肤质感、衣物纹理等。这通常需要使用贴图工具(如Photoshop、Substance Painter等)来处理图像,并将其应用到数字人身上。
3. 动画制作技术:利用关键帧动画或骨骼动画技术,使数字人的动作更加自然流畅。这需要对动画原理有深入理解,并熟练掌握相关软件(如Adobe After Effects、Unity等)。
4. 语音合成技术:将真人的声音转化为数字人的声音。这通常需要使用语音识别和合成技术,将真人的语音信号转换为数字信号,然后将其播放出来。
5. 语音识别技术:将数字人的声音转换为文本。这需要使用语音识别技术,将数字人的声音信号转换为文字信号。
6. 自然语言处理技术:让数字人能够理解和生成自然语言。这需要使用自然语言处理技术,让数字人能够理解人类的指令和问题,并给出相应的回答。
7. 交互设计技术:使数字人能够与用户进行互动。这需要使用交互设计原则和技术,让数字人能够感知用户的输入,并根据用户的指令做出相应的反应。
8. 人工智能技术:赋予数字人一定的智能功能。这需要使用人工智能技术,让数字人能够根据环境变化和用户需求,自主地进行决策和行动。
9. 云计算技术:将数字人部署在云端,实现跨平台访问和共享。这需要使用云计算技术,让数字人能够在不同设备上运行,并与其他数字人进行协作。
10. 虚拟现实和增强现实技术:为数字人提供沉浸式的观看体验。这需要使用虚拟现实和增强现实技术,让数字人能够在虚拟环境中与用户进行互动,并提供丰富的视觉和听觉体验。
总之,制作数字人需要综合运用多种技术,包括三维建模、纹理绘制、动画制作、语音合成、语音识别、自然语言处理、交互设计、人工智能、云计算和虚拟现实/增强现实等。这些技术的融合和应用,使得数字人能够更加真实、生动地呈现在用户面前,为用户提供丰富多样的互动体验。